Vicarage Close is in Holmesfield, Dronfield and in North East Derbyshire district. S18 7WZ is located in the Barlow & Holmesfield elect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of North East Derbyshire. This postcode has been in use since 1997-06-01.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a lower perc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(64.9%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either an older population or social deprivation in the area.

Safety

Is Vicarage Close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Vicarage Close was 51.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 3.6% lower than the Barlow & Holmesfield average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Vicarage Close has the 4th highest crime rate of 24 local areas in Barlow & Holmesfield and the 171st highest crime rate of 363 local areas in North East Derbyshire .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 35.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-14.7%.

Employment

S18 7WZ area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in S18 7WZ area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 38%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
